May 30, 2025—Influential alternative rock band Garbage have today released their highly anticipated, critically acclaimed new album, Let All That We Imagine Be The Light. The new album follows the release of tracks “There’s No Future In Optimism,” which is currently playlisted on BBC 6 Music, and “Get Out My Face AKA Bad Kitty.”
Let All That We Imagine Be The Light is the follow-up to 2021’s critically acclaimed No Gods No Masters, praised in The New York Times as a “thrumming mix of goth and orchestral pop.” Recorded at Red Razor Sounds in Los Angeles, Butch Vig’s studio Grunge Is Dead, and Shirley Manson’s bedroom, the new record was produced by the band and longtime engineer Billy Bush.
Garbage consists of all four original band members, Shirley Manson, Duke Erikson, Steve Marker and Butch Vig. Over the 30 years since their inception in 1995 they have sold over 20 million albums. Their unique sound, songwriting and electric live performances have inspired worldwide adoration, chart success and critical acclaim.
